0Handball is the second biggest sport in Europe after football and one of the leading team sports on an international level, particularly in Germany.
The European championships in 2016 attracted over 1,200 media representatives working in television, print and online media and was broadcast in 175 countries. So in terms of visibility for brands, its a big deal.
Kempa, owned by uhlsport GmbH, is one of the biggest names in handball and current sponsor of the German, Swedish and many other national teams. Michelin and Kempa are working in cooperation to develop soles for their handball shoes.
The main requirements for handball shoe soles are very similar to those for tyres: optimum grip and durability, so with Michelins expertise in rubber and Kempas expertise in handball, they were bound to produce a winning formula.
